var compare_ids = new Array();

function add_to_compare(id) {
  for (var idx = 0; idx < compare_ids.length; idx++) {
    if (compare_ids[idx] == id) {
      compare_ids.splice(idx, 1);
      return;
    }
  }
  
  compare_ids.push(id);
  compare_ids.sort();
}

function compare() {
  if (compare_ids.length < 2) {
    alert('Trebuie sa selectati minim doua produse pentru a putea efectua o comparatie!');
    return;
  }
  
  var day = new Date();
  var id = day.getTime();
  var url = '/compare.php?ids=' + compare_ids.join(',') ;
  eval("page" + id + " = window.open(url, '" + id + "', 'toolbar=0,scrollbars=1,location=0,statusbar=0,menubar=0,resizable=1,width=800,height=600');"); 
}

